Fantastic site. Huge open rock area, great for drying gear. Just to the east is a sandy-ish beach for swimming. West side is a length of rock raised above the water (which was low) great breeze was coming from the south. Nice drop-off along the west side, caught two pike and a walleye.
Main campsite is among pine trees. Firegrate located at bottom of him just south of the open rock. Tent pads are up the hill to the south. Fit in 3 two-man tents and 2 one-man tents without crowding.

We base camped here for a couple nights. Excellent swimming. Beautiful sunsets. Nice flat rocks around the fire grate for cooking. Big Pines around the camp for hanging tarps/hammocks. You can see the pictograph wall through the binocs 3 miles to the North. We have much more of the BWCA to explore....but would love to make it back to this site again years from now. Treat it well!

Huge site among tall red pines. Tent pads are level and on several levels. Excellent landings on either side on point. Large flat rock area out front for sitting out near the water.
